Understanding Silent Diesel Generators
A silent diesel generator, often referred to as a low-noise generator, is designed with a specially engineered acoustic enclosure that minimizes operational sound levels. These soundproof canopies, made of high-density materials and layered insulation, reduce engine and exhaust noise by up to 90%.
Beyond noise control, these generators maintain the robust performance diesel units are known for. With enhanced cooling systems, vibration isolation mounts, and optimized exhaust silencers, they provide stable electricity output while ensuring minimal environmental disturbance.
Why Noise Control Matters in Modern Cities
Urban construction sites are often located near residential buildings, hospitals, schools, and offices. The World Health Organization (WHO) states that prolonged exposure to noise above 70 decibels can cause stress, sleep disruption, and even long-term hearing damage.
Silent diesel generators operate at significantly lower decibel levels, typically between 60–70 dB(A) at seven meters — comparable to normal conversation. This makes them ideal for construction projects where maintaining community relations and adhering to noise regulations are essential.
Key Features of Modern Silent Diesel Generators
Modern silent diesel generators incorporate several cutting-edge features designed to improve efficiency, sustainability, and operational safety.
1. Acoustic Insulation and Soundproof Canopy – Engine noise is contained within a specialized acoustic chamber lined with sound-absorbing foam.
2. Low-Vibration Engine Design – Advanced engine mounts reduce structural vibration, further lowering noise emissions.
3. Automatic Load Management – Intelligent control panels balance power output to reduce fuel consumption and mechanical stress.
4. Efficient Cooling and Exhaust Systems – Airflow is optimized for temperature regulation without compromising soundproofing.
5. Eco-Friendly Performance – Modern engines comply with Tier III or Tier IV emission standards, minimizing harmful exhaust gases.

Environmental Benefits and Sustainable Impact
Silent diesel generators contribute not only to noise reduction but also to sustainable energy goals. Through advanced fuel injection and combustion systems, they deliver higher energy efficiency and reduced carbon emissions.
In combination with renewable energy sources such as solar or wind, silent diesel units can serve as hybrid systems, automatically starting only when additional power is required. This reduces fuel dependency and supports low-emission construction strategies in modern smart cities.
Applications in Urban Construction
Silent diesel generators have become a vital power source across multiple urban development sectors:
- High-rise construction projects – Reliable backup power for cranes, elevators, and lighting systems.
- Nighttime infrastructure maintenance – Reduced noise ensures compliance with nighttime operation laws.
- Hospital and data center installations – Ensures uninterrupted power without disturbing sensitive environments.
- Mobile and temporary worksites – Compact design allows for easy transport and deployment in confined city spaces.
Q&A: Common Questions About Silent Diesel Generators
Q1: What makes a diesel generator “silent”?
A silent diesel generator is enclosed within a soundproof canopy with acoustic insulation materials that suppress noise and vibration.
Q2: Are silent generators as powerful as regular diesel generators?
Yes. They provide the same power output and reliability, but with advanced technology that reduces noise and emissions.
Q3: How much quieter is a silent generator compared to a standard one?
On average, silent generators reduce noise by 15–25 decibels, making them up to 90% quieter than traditional open-frame models.
Q4: Can silent generators operate continuously in urban environments?
Absolutely. Many are designed for long-duration performance with efficient cooling systems and fuel economy, suitable for 24/7 operation.
Q5: Are silent diesel generators environmentally friendly?
Yes. Many models comply with international emission standards and can integrate with renewable power systems to reduce carbon impact.

Integrating Silent Generators with Hybrid Power Systems
The next evolution in construction energy management lies in hybrid power systems — combining silent diesel generators with renewable energy sources and battery storage.
In such setups, the generator runs only when necessary, maintaining optimal fuel efficiency while solar or battery systems supply baseline power. This not only minimizes emissions but also further reduces noise, making construction sites nearly silent.
These hybrid solutions are gaining traction in major metropolitan areas like Singapore, London, and Tokyo, where both environmental and acoustic performance are key priorities.
